Transaction 56b3399a0813f351031b1509965001667ae4294ea6c1e6a7f4d1b02836b2e409
1 Input
1 Output
-
56b3399a0813f351031b1509965001667ae4294ea6c1e6a7f4d1b02836b2e409:0
- value
- 1517971
- script pubkey
- OP_0 OP_PUSHBYTES_20 e00f1860fa99acdc83fefefad104246108b99e4d
- address
- bc1quq83sc86nxkdeql7lmadzppyvyytn8jdqv3dw2